100 Fahrenheit to Celsius

100 degrees Fahrenheit equals
37.78°C
37.78 degrees Celsius

100°F is 37.78°C, which falls inside the human body temperature range. Normal body temperature runs about 37°C (98.6°F), and anything above 38°C (100.4°F) is generally treated as a fever.

How to convert 100°F to °C

Formula
°C = (°F − 32) × 5/9
Substituting 100°F
  1. 100 − 32 = 68
  2. 68 × 5/9 = 37.78

Fahrenheit places the freezing point of water at 32 rather than 0, so that offset comes off first. What remains is then scaled by 5/9, because a Celsius degree covers 1.8 times as much temperature change as a Fahrenheit degree.

How 100°F compares

Reference point Temperature Difference
Freezing point of water 0°C / 32°F 37.8°C (68°F) warmer
Room temperature 21°C / 69.8°F 16.8°C (30.2°F) warmer
Body temperature 37°C / 98.6°F 0.8°C (1.4°F) warmer
Boiling point of water 100°C / 212°F 62.2°C (112°F) colder
